Here's my best injury.

While going into the window of the building pictured below, I stood up while looking back to the parking lot to make sure we weren't spotted. I didn't pay attention to that giant rusty spike protruding downward (circled). When they cut off the stairs at this point, the molten metal had formed a drip that turned rusty over time. That rusty stalactite drip went straight into my head.

Standing up full force into something like that is a terrible experience. My skull was visible and I still have a dent in my head. I did manage to explore the place, all the while bleeding from my head. I figured if it was serious, I'd pass out or something. But I didn't so I never sought medical attention. It was, however, really painful.

The last time I saw that portion of my scalp, it was dangling from the rusty stalactite. I may have a photo of it hanging there, I'll have to check.

So one day, my friends and I went on a canoe trip on the Big Piney. It was just going to be an 8 mile trip, the goal of which was to find and rappel a good size cliff. So we parked my vehicle at the finish point and my friend's vehicle at the put in point. We took off and goofed around for the first mile or two until we found a nice set of bluffs to climb.



So okay, we park our canoes and climb to the top of this giant bluff, hoping we have enough rope to get ourselves back down to the bottom. We are several hundred feet above the river by this point. Each of us has a good couple of rappels, and it is climbing back up that the first accident occurs. I was climbing back up unroped on an easier bouldering path, and my friend was right below me. I was about halfway up the first cliff bench when the rock I was standing on broke off and I had to slam my body into the cliff to keep from falling down, into my friend, and then ultimately the ground, perhaps even the river if we rolled that far. So I gashed my knee and got a really bad dead-leg, and had to wait a minute to get feeling back in it. Also, my friend had a gash in the head from where the broken rock had fallen and hit him. When we got to the top, I assessed my injuries:



Pretty cool huh? So that was the end of that cliff. I was starting to bleed a good amount and we had another like, 4 hours to get back to my vehicle. So we got in our canoes again and started paddling, me trying to stop bleeding. We had to rip up a good T shirt to make a tourniquet, but after a while the thing was completely red and my leg was covered in blood. Now it was getting kind of serious; I couldn't stop bleeding. Well, the way I figure it, I probably won't bleed like that again for a long time, so I may as well have some fun with it. We climbed onto a train bridge and I had my fun:



Yeah, that is all 100% blood. No dyes, paints, pastels or related coloring devices. My medium is blood. Okay, so we kept on going down river, and I had to change tourniquets again. We made it to the takeout point by nightfall, several hours later. I was quite pale by then. But lo, there was one more setback: my keys... yeah they're in my friend's car 10 miles upstream. Crap.

Long story edited and shortened, it took us 7.5 hours after I started bleeding to get back to my dorm. By then I was getting pale, was on my 2nd tourniquet, had a headache and my leg looked like this:



Those were my friend's shoes, which I borrowed that morning because I didnt want to ruin mine.
And yes that is a smiley face to the right of my knee.

What a great day!
